Best time to go to Chofu

The best time to visit Chofu is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March49.6°F (9.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April57.4°F (14.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May66.6°F (19.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July79.7°F (26.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August82.0°F (27.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September75.4°F (24.1°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
October65.3°F (18.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Chofu

Traveling to Chofu, Tokyo, is easy via its major airports. Tokyo Haneda Airport (HND) is 24km away, with excellent hotels like The Prince Park Tower Tokyo and Imperial Hotel, both offering airport shuttles and other transportation services. Tokyo Narita International Airport (NRT), located 77km from Chofu, is also accessible, featuring nearby hotels such as Hotel Nikko Narita and ANA Crowne Plaza Narita. For those considering Ibaraki Airport (IBR), situated 97km away, options include Mito Plaza Hotel and Hotel Route Inn Ishioka. Each airport provides various transportation services to ensure a smooth journey to Chofu.

How can I get around Chofu?
You can take advantage of metro transit at Nishi-chofu Station, Tobitakyu (Ajinomoto Stadium) Station, and Tobitakyu Station. If you want to see more of the area, ride aboard a train from Chofu Fuda Station, Chofu Station, or Kokuryo Station. What's the weather like in Chofu?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 45°F. The rainiest months in Chofu are September, October, July, and June,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
